The Evolution of Slot Machines: From One-Armed Bandits to Digital Delights Unveiling the Fascinating Journey of Slot Machines Slot machines, often referred to as "one-armed bandits," have undergone a remarkable evolution since their inception. From their humble beginnings in the late 19th century to their modern-day digital counterparts, the evolution of slot machines is a testament to human ingenuity and technological advancement. The Birth of the One-Armed Bandit The history of slot machines dates back to the late 1800s when the first mechanical slot machine, known as the "Liberty Bell," was invented by Charles Fey. Featuring three spinning reels and a single payline, the Liberty Bell quickly gained popularity in bars and saloons across the United States. With its iconic lever, players would pull the lever to set the reels in motion, hence the nickname "one- armed bandit." The Rise of Electromechanical Slot Machines In the mid-20th century, slot machines underwent a significant transformation with the introduction of electromechanical technology. These machines replaced the mechanical components with electronic circuitry, allowing for more sophisticated features such as multiple paylines and bonus rounds. The iconic lever was eventually replaced by a button, making gameplay more convenient for players. The Digital Revolution The advent of the digital age brought about a revolution in the world of slot machines. In the 1980s, video slots emerged, featuring advanced graphics, sound effects, and interactive gameplay elements.   2. The Era of Online Slots With the widespread adoption of the internet, slot machines made their way into the digital realm. Online casinos began offering a wide range of virtual slot games, accessible to players from the comfort of their own homes. The convenience and accessibility of online slots have made them immensely popular, attracting players from around the globe. The Emergence of Mobile Gaming In recent years, the rise of smartphones and mobile devices has further revolutionized the world of slot machines. Mobile gaming apps allow players to enjoy their favorite slot games anytime, anywhere, with just a few taps on their screens. The convenience and portability of mobile slots have made them a preferred choice for many players, driving further innovation in the industry.
